Josiah Thomas  is first listed in the Nacogdoches Archives in the year 1835.  He joined Capt.Timmon’s Mounted Gunman in 1838.  In 1841 he joined Capt. Gage’s Minute Men.  By 1848 he had acquired 2952 acres of land in Nacogdoches,Texas.  The box body is a block of wood curved to fit the wearers body and has 10 cartridge holes .  The cartridge box holes are of .54 cal. which fits the 1841."Mississippi Rifle". The top flap and three back carrying straps are leather with a Texas Star carved of the front flap.  On the inside of the flap is written in period ink"Josiah Thomas his box January 25th,1847".   Early Texas  identified items like this very rarely come up for sale. I have all the proper muster rolls and archive papers that will go with the cartridge box.
